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
594 0035932 25555250865
8516717677 240416789 28938648
8516717677 240416789 28938648
353 02455 3322
All about undefined
Interested in learning more?
8516717677 240416789 28938648
353 02455 3322
See more
759924604 863556938 883060332
9072 808 52 36
See more
2575798827 850 7201
989654 987560 847 082154740 0432479
See more